Output 63e3e523ded2c11b1eeadc4b9e57229b3cf0abb72c1d0e5eb9c5f5983d04ad8c:0

value
989116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b82e45b9b506dc0dfba8eb6594e220e16c76b27 OP_EQUAL
address
3LF5u2FywQvTH9xnxkzSywtPRwaDwCyq1S
transaction
63e3e523ded2c11b1eeadc4b9e57229b3cf0abb72c1d0e5eb9c5f5983d04ad8c
confirmations
262164
spent
true